| Match Summary | El Tel's master plan sinks Leeds as Pompey play with wide men and no central striker. 3-2 flatters Leeds, who could have been buried by half-time. Macca is clattered in scoring the opening goal, then reserve spot-kicker Simpson sees Martyn save after Kelly handles. Bowyer levels, but Sven’s classy cut inside and Bradbury’s two-yard open goal, means Pompey conga their way through to the quarter final. |
